Warner Martinis & Mistletoe breaks start from £279 per person for a 4-night stay, which includes breakfast and three-course dinners, entertainment, spa access and activities.

Warner Turkey & Tinsel breaks start from £209 per person for a 4-night stay, which includes breakfast and three-course dinners, entertainment, spa access and activities.

About Warner Leisure Hotels

Warner Leisure Hotels, renowned for short breaks 'exclusively for adults' are set in some of the UK's finest historic countryside and coastal locations. From the picturesque Yorkshire Dales to the glistening Solent shores of the Isle of Wight; each hotel offers fine dining, lovely rooms, live entertainment, and plenty of areas to just relax and soak up the scenery.
